Powering Your Groundwork: Choosing the Right Soil Compactor

A sturdy foundation is vital to any construction project. Whether you're building a house, laying a patio, or constructing a driveway, proper soil compaction is essential for strength. This promotes that your structure won't shift or settle over time, saving you hassle down the road. But how do you choose the right soil compactor for the job?

Consider this fact a range of compaction tools available, each with its own strengths and weaknesses.

  • Vibratory Rollers are ideal for smaller areas and light-duty compaction tasks.
  • Drum rollers are better suited for larger projects and heavier soils.
  • Narrow vibratory rollers are designed specifically for compacting soil in trenches.

Consider the size of your project, the type of soil you're working with, and your budget when making your decision. With a suitable compactor in hand, you can lay a solid foundation for any construction project.

Maximizing the Benefits of a Vibrating Compactor

A vibrating compactor is an essential tool for any construction or landscaping project requiring dense, stable soil. Its vibrational force effectively packs down soil and aggregates, creating a solid foundation. This not only strengthens the overall stability of structures but also reduces the risk of settling and movement. By utilizing a vibrating compactor, you can attain optimal soil compaction, producing in increased durability and longevity for your projects.

  • Advantages of using a Vibrating Compactor:
  • Increased Soil Density: A vibrating compactor forces air out of the soil, generating a denser, more stable base.
  • Improved Drainage: Dense soil promotes better water drainage, preventing pooling and erosion.
  • Enhanced Foundation Stability: A solid foundation is crucial for the longevity of any structure, and a vibrating compactor helps achieve this.

Maximizing Compactor Machine Performance Through Regular Maintenance

Regular upkeep is crucial for achieving peak performance from your compactor machine. Neglecting maintenance can lead to costly downtime, decreased efficiency, and potential safety hazards. To maximize the lifespan and effectiveness of your equipment, implement a comprehensive routine that includes:

* Checking fluid levels regularly and toping as needed.

* Lubricating moving check here parts to reduce friction and wear.

* Cleaning debris from the compactor's chamber regularly to prevent blockages.

* Performing routine inspections of belts, hoses, and other critical components for signs of damage or wear.

Repairing any issues promptly can mitigate more serious problems down the line. By staying proactive with maintenance, you can keep your compactor machine running smoothly and efficiently for years to come.
